Aluminum Stearate Structure | ||
Melting point | 103°C | |
Boiling point | 250℃[at 101 325 Pa] | |
density | 1.01 | |
vapor pressure | 0Pa at 25℃ | |
solubility | Practically insoluble in water and in anhydrous ethanol. | |
form | Powder | |
color | white | |
Specific Gravity | 1.01 | |
Water Solubility | Soluble in alkali, glycol, chlorinated hydrocarbons, petroleum, benzene, turpentine oil, mineral oil, vegetable oil, mixture of benzene, toluene and the three xylene isomers. Insoluble in water, ethanol and ether. | |
Merck | 14,364 | |
Exposure limits | ACGIH: TWA 1 mg/m3 | |
Stability: | Stable. Incompatible with strong oxidizing agents. | |
LogP | 22.69 | |
